Output eb1266a022ce1fc6a3cd5d454561ba77ae46a8ebfeb54bfcad67e8f77b53ccc8:0

value
16500
script pubkey
OP_HASH160 OP_PUSHBYTES_20 de859548330827f016b8bb3d41991ec329c28e36 OP_EQUAL
address
3Mybxeb9YcH856cCiep84fmoUhnn7Bz3vo
transaction
eb1266a022ce1fc6a3cd5d454561ba77ae46a8ebfeb54bfcad67e8f77b53ccc8
confirmations
225298
spent
true